Unleashing
the Power of Alternating Current
One of
Tesla's most significant contributions was the development of alternating
current (AC) electrical systems. In contrast to direct current (DC), AC offered
numerous advantages, including efficient long-distance power transmission.
Tesla's key breakthrough was the invention of the rotating magnetic field,
which enabled the practical implementation of AC power. Despite initial
skepticism and fierce competition, Tesla's AC system ultimately prevailed,
revolutionizing the world of electricity.
Wireless
Transmission of Energy
Tesla's
fascination with wireless energy transmission led him to envision a world where
electricity could be harnessed and distributed without the need for wires. He
conducted experiments and built prototypes, culminating in the construction of
the Wardenclyffe Tower—a massive structure intended for wireless power
transmission. Although his ambitious project was never completed, Tesla's ideas
laid the foundation for future wireless technologies, including modern wireless
communication systems.
The
Tesla Coil and Resonance
The
Tesla coil, perhaps one of Tesla's most iconic inventions, demonstrated his
mastery of high-frequency electricity and resonance. This device produces
high-voltage, low-current electrical discharges, captivating audiences with its
spectacular displays of electrical arcs and wireless lighting. Tesla's
understanding of resonance, a phenomenon in which an object vibrates at its
natural frequency, enabled him to push the boundaries of electrical engineering
and pave the way for numerous advancements.
Extraordinary
Mental Capacities
Tesla
possessed an exceptional mind that allowed him to visualize complex inventions
and concepts with astonishing clarity. He often claimed to form intricate plans
and mental models in his head before constructing them physically—an ability he
referred to as "thought experiments." Tesla's remarkable memory,
coupled with his ability to manipulate objects mentally, contributed to his prodigious
inventive prowess and set him apart from his contemporaries.
The
Missing Documents and Unconventional Experiments
Following
Tesla's death, many of his personal documents and laboratory notes disappeared
mysteriously. This event sparked numerous theories regarding the nature of his
experiments and inventions, fueling speculation about undisclosed technologies.
Some claim that Tesla's experiments delved into areas such as time travel, free
energy, and anti-gravity. However, due to the lack of concrete evidence, these
theories remain largely speculative and fall outside the realm of scientific
consensus.

Wardenclyffe
Tower: The Ambitious Dream
The
Wardenclyffe Tower stands as a symbol of Nikola Tesla's ambitious dream of
wireless power transmission. Designed as a massive transmitting station, the
tower was intended to transmit electrical power and telegraphy signals
wirelessly across long distances. However, financial difficulties and the lack
of continued support led to the project's abandonment before its completion.
Despite its failure, the Wardenclyffe Tower remains a testament to Tesla's
vision and his relentless pursuit of harnessing the forces of nature for the
betterment of humanity.
Earthquake
Machine and Resonance Experiments
Tesla's
fascination with resonance and vibrations extended beyond the realm of electrical
engineering. It is said that he experimented with mechanical oscillators that
could generate powerful vibrations, leading to speculation about his alleged
creation of an "earthquake machine." While the specifics of such
claims remain unclear, Tesla's deep understanding of resonance and his bold
experiments with mechanical vibrations demonstrate his penchant for exploring
unconventional ideas and pushing the boundaries of science.
Tesla's
Vision of Free Energy
One of
the enduring mysteries surrounding Tesla's work is his concept of "free
energy." Tesla believed that it was possible to tap into natural energy
sources and harness their power without depleting finite resources. He aimed to
develop technologies that would provide limitless energy to humanity, free of
charge. While Tesla's vision of free energy remains controversial and has been
met with skepticism, his ideas continue to inspire discussions and research
into sustainable and alternative energy sources.
The
Tesla Death Ray
Another
secret often associated with Tesla is the rumored invention of a "death
ray" or a powerful directed energy weapon. According to some accounts,
Tesla claimed to have developed a device capable of emitting a focused beam of
energy that could destroy objects or even entire armies. However, due to the
lack of concrete evidence and the classified nature of his work during his
later years, the true nature and capabilities of this invention, if it existed
at all, remain largely unknown.
